The Yankee Hill Machine Co Suppressor Gas Block is a precision-engineered component designed for AR-platform rifles where suppressor-compatible operation is critical. Built with a .750-inch diameter bore, this gas block accommodates standard rifle gas tubes while maintaining the tight tolerances required when running a suppressor, where backpressure dynamics differ significantly from unsuppressed fire. The phosphate finish delivers proven corrosion resistance and a non-reflective matte surface suitable for tactical and field environments.
Gas block selection directly impacts rifle reliability when suppressed. Standard carbine-length and rifle-length gas systems experience increased bolt carrier group velocity and operating pressure when a suppressor is attached, potentially causing cycling issues or premature wear if the gas block isn't matched to suppressor use. The YHM-9389-SS handles this environment effectively. At 0.19 lbs and compact dimensions (3.25" x 1.3" x 5.5"), it integrates cleanly into modern rail systems without adding bulk. The phosphate finish resists salt-air corrosion and maintains appearance under regular maintenance schedules typical of serious shooters.
